Factory Supervisor - Central Birmingham
The Best Connection are currently recruiting for a Factory Supervisor to join a busy & established manufacturer based in Central Birmingham. This role offers an excellent opportunity for the right candidate to secure an ongoing position after a successful interview.
🔧 Key Responsibilities:
Leading and coordinating factory workers
Ensuring production targets and deadlines are met
Operating a Counterbalance Forklift Truck safely & efficiently
Acting as a link between workers and upper management📋 Requirements:
Valid Counterbalance Forklift Truck licence (essential)
Previous experience in a supervisor/team leader position
Strong attention to detail & accuracy
Reliable, punctual & able to work independentlyWorking Hours:
Monday to Thursday: 7:30am - 4:00pm
Friday: 7:00am - 13:30pm🎉 Benefits:
Competitive pay - £14.17 per hour
Early Friday finish every week
Temporary to permanent opportunity
